I just rebuilt my PC yesterday and now I only have a new cooler installed. It turns on fine, but the monitor shows no picture and all my USB ports stop working too. Sometimes about once in every five tries it powers up and then goes back to sleep right away. I tried removing the CMOS chip and putting it back in, plus moving the RAM stick around. I also tried unplugging the graphics card and plugging a different HDMI cable into the motherboard. My computer is running on Windows 11. The screen is an LG Curved 34 inch ultrawide monitor from Walmart with specs of 3440x1440 pixels.
Look at the pinholes on your processor socket to see if they are bent. Try checking a jumpers setting for reset bios. Make sure every connection is tight again. Set up with only the minimum stuff: just one cpu, cooler, power supply, and one ram stick in slot A2. Also check that keyboard and video cable connect right to the motherboard and your monitor.
